INFUSORIAL FAUT11 DEPOSIT—THIS IS the largest single deposit of Infusorial oarth 1 have ever seen. It la located on our main line, near Birmingham. This ma terial Is useful In the manufacture of pol ishing powders and scouring soaps, hut Its most extensive use Is In the manufacture of dynamite, packing for boiler*, steam pipes und safes, and as a base for fire and heat-retarding cements. It la also of value lu the manufacture of fireproof building materials, and la being Introduced Into the manufacture of wall pJaafera, and for fil tering purposes. In tne hands of a prac tical man. the development of this prop erty Is going to prove very profitable, and It can be secured on a reasonable bails.
